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8611189797 691 029638601 83011
0512022999 23878370327 7820852442
0512022999 23878370327 7820852442
73594597853 4802513358 010598139 61745 895
All about undefined
Interested in learning more?
0512022999 23878370327 7820852442
73594597853 4802513358 010598139 61745 895
See more
26229070176 06860801111 78257288092
08928 35376657 804
See more
277996 88 81377436
1290 463138507 731
See more